Responsibilities

o Provide high-level administrative support to the General Manager (GM) to ensure efficient management of schedules, meetings, and communications.

o Manage the GM’s calendar by scheduling appointments, coordinating meetings, and organizing travel arrangements.

o Prepare briefing materials, reports, presentations, and correspondence on behalf of the GM.

o Handle incoming and outgoing communications, ensuring timely responses and follow-ups.

o Organize internal and external meetings, including board meetings, donor meetings, and senior leadership team sessions.

o Prepare agendas, take detailed minutes, track action items, and ensure timely circulation and follow-up.

o Assist the GM in preparing reports and documentation required for strategic and donor meetings.

o Act as the primary point of contact between the GM and internal/external stakeholders, including staff, government agencies, partners, donors, and government agencies.

o Maintain professional communication and confidentiality on all matters related to the office of the GM.

o Support the dissemination of important organizational updates and decisions.

o Serve as a liaison between the GM’s office and external stakeholders including legal firms, donors, and strategic partners.

o Support the GM in ensuring organizational compliance with statutory obligations (e.g., NGO Bureau regulations, URA, NSSF, Labour laws).

o Maintain an updated register of all contracts, legal documents, licenses, and ensure timely renewals.

o Assist in drafting and reviewing internal policies and governance documents to align with current laws and best practices.

o Support the GM in tracking organizational priorities, strategic initiatives, and special projects.

o Monitor deadlines and deliverables, ensuring the GM’s office stays ahead on critical tasks.

o Coordinate cross-departmental projects at the GM’s request, ensuring alignment with SWRW’s goals.

o Oversee the administrative operations of the GM’s office, ensuring it operates smoothly and professionally.

o Manage filing systems (electronic and hard copy) for confidential and general office records.

o Coordinate logistics for high-level visitors, training sessions, events, and special engagements.

o Conduct research, compile data, and prepare analytical reports to support the GM’s decision-making.

o Ensure proper archiving of contracts, agreements, and strategic documents.

o Maintain databases and contacts lists for key partners, stakeholders, and government entities.

o Conduct legal research on road safety policies, labor laws, contracts, and regulatory frameworks/. impacting SWRW operations.

o Provide summaries, briefs, and recommendations to support decision-making by the GM and leadership team.

o Keep the GM updated on relevant changes in the Ugandan legal and regulatory environment that could affect operations.

o Ensure adherence to SWRW’s policies on confidentiality, safeguarding, and risk management.

o Protect sensitive information and maintain the highest level of professionalism in handling organizational matters.

Key Skills and Competencies

o Excellent organizational and multitasking skills.

o Strong verbal and written communication skills.

o High-level proficiency in MS Office (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Outlook).

o Strong problem-solving skills and attention to detail.

o Professional discretion and ability to handle sensitive information.

o Ability to work independently and manage competing priorities.

Required Qualifications

o Bachelor’s degree in Business Administration, Management, Public Administration, or a related field.

o Training or certification in Executive Assistance, Office Administration, or Project Management is an advantage.

o At least 2–5 years of relevant experience supporting senior executives or management in a busy environment, preferably within an NGO or donor-funded institution.

o Experience working in a fast-paced, multicultural environment is highly desirable.
